Understanding the UPSC Rank System
UPSC CSE is conducted in three stages – Prelims, Mains, and Interview. After all stages are complete, UPSC publishes the final result with ranks.
Top ranks usually go to services like:
- Indian Administrative Service (IAS)
- Indian Police Service (IPS)
- Indian Foreign Service (IFS)
As the rank number increases, other central services and state services are allotted based on preference and availability of vacancies.
What Services Can You Get With 1000 Rank?
A rank around 1000 usually does not qualify for IAS, IPS, or IFS (especially for General Category candidates). However, there are many important and respected services available even at this rank.
1. Group A Services
You may get selected for services like:
- Indian Revenue Service (IRS – Income Tax or Customs & Indirect Taxes)
- Indian Defence Accounts Service (IDAS)
- Indian Civil Accounts Service (ICAS)
- Indian Audit and Accounts Service (IA&AS)
- Indian Railway Accounts Service (IRAS)
- Indian Communication Finance Services (ICFS)
These are central government services that offer strong career growth, good facilities, and stable job life.
2. Group B Services
If you don’t get a Group A service, UPSC may allot you a Group B service such as:
- DANICS (Delhi, Andaman and Nicobar Islands Civil Services)
- Pondicherry Civil Service
- Armed Forces Headquarters Civil Service (AFHQ)
These services also play a key role in administrative functions, especially in union territories and central government departments.
Is It a Good Career Despite Not Getting IAS?
Yes. Here’s why:
● Job Security and Benefits
All UPSC services offer permanent government jobs with:
- House rent allowance or government quarters
- Medical facilities
- Pension and retirement benefits
- Paid leaves and other perks
● Promotions and Growth
Even in non-IAS services, officers can reach high-level posts like Joint Secretary or Additional Secretary with experience and performance.
● Deputation and Diverse Roles
You can go on deputation to other departments, ministries, or even international organisations. Many officers get posted in key policy-making roles later in their careers.
● You Still Serve the Nation
Every service under UPSC contributes to nation-building. Whether it's tax collection, auditing, budgeting, communication, or public administration – your work matters.
Should You Reappear for UPSC?
It depends on your goals.
- If IAS or IPS is your dream and you still have attempts and age left, you may prepare again to improve your rank.
- Many candidates improve their rank in the next attempt and get top services.
- However, if you're satisfied with your allocated service, there is no harm in continuing and growing in your current role.
Other Career Paths You Can Consider
Even after securing a 1000 rank, you might explore other paths depending on your interests.
● State Civil Services
These are good options and offer IAS-like roles at the state level. Exams are conducted by State Public Service Commissions.
● Higher Studies
Some go for master's degrees in India or abroad. Your UPSC experience helps in getting fellowships and university admissions.
● Private Sector
Companies in consulting, policy research, and even media value UPSC background for analytical and management roles.
